Atlantis Reno update: - from frequent Reno visitor/VP player

FYI, approximately 2-3 weeks ago, the two banks of dedicated .25 10/7
DB RF PROG coin-droppers were upgraded to TITO machines with nice new
flat-top screens. The bank of 10 near the gift shop remains dedicated
10/7 DB RF PROG; the bank of 12 near the wave pool now offers other
choices - short pay versions of DDB, TDB, and Bonus Poker, all tied to
the RF PROG along with the 10/7 DB. The short-pay games are also
offered at .50 and $1 denominations with no RF PROG. (Notably, 10/7
DB is replaced by a 9/7 DB 50K SEQ RF game at .50 and $1).

These 2 banks were coin-droppers for many years, and Atlantis seems to
have followed through on frequent customer requests to upgrade them to
TITO. As I was playing the new machines, I was approached by the
Atlantis slot director and asked how I liked the new machines; as I
expressed my pleasure with them I tried to put a plug in for FPDW and
pointed out only Silver Legacy and Peppermill have that in all of Reno
:-). With these TITO upgrades, all .25 10/7 DB machines at Atlantis
are now TITO, joining the .10/.25 (10-coin) machines in the non-
smoking sky terrace.
